Important Notice - Banquet Price for Children 3 and Under
Please note change in price for 3 and Under for Banquet.  3 and Under is Only Free if the child DOES NOT occupy a seat.  If they require a seat you must pay same price as child age 4.  If you have any questions, please contact hosts.

Vera Norman Watson Long
Vera Norman Watson Long of Forrest City, AR passed, leaving to morn her husband Grant Long, children, her father, sisters and brothers, other family members in friends. The funeral is this Saturday, Nov. 19, 2011; 2:00pm; Lane Chapel CME Church; Forrest City, AR 72335; Phone 870 633-6641; Pastor Charston Johnson. Her cousin Rev. Ronald Williams will eulogize the final resolution for the funeral. Please pray for the family.

Welcome to Flowers Family Reunion Association Website!


 

Welcome to the Official Website of Flowers Family Reunion Association.  Malachi Flowers, webmaster, spent countless hours creating this site for the enjoyment and carrying on the legacy of the late Willie Flowers.  This website is created for the use of Flowers Family members, friends of the family, and other business partners.

From birth every African American child carries the LEGACY of our history and it is our responsibility to its preservation. We proudly acknowledge and give recognition to our ANCESTORS who courageously paved the path before us so that we may have the freedom we enjoy today. In their memory we encourage the pursuit of higher education, exercising your right to vote, love for all mankind, and GENUINE family unity. Let us go forth this day with exceptional OPTIMISM and CHARACTER as we lead by example in celebrating our rich INHERITANCE and pass this torch of excellence to all succeeding generations.
